Details on a special Year of the Mammoth have emerged and things are looking quite awesome. Initially, the news broke out from South Korea but now we've got better insight into all the details thanks to a new blog post on the European Hearthstone site.
- A special bundle is being added to the Hearthstone shop - "The Mammoth Bundle". It may be purchased once.
- The Mammoth Bundle contains 30 packs for a lower than usual price, 10 for each expansion released in the past year.
- There is a special event (Quest For Packs) taking place that has a fantastic giveaway.
- Each quest you complete during the event, up to a maximum of 14, gives you one entry into the giveaway.
- This special event runs from February 1 - 14.
Around $19 USD after conversion. It has been confirmed to be 16.99 GBP.

Introducing the Quest for Packs Sweepstakes!
Everybody loves opening Hearthstone card packs. . . . How would you like a chance to open 3,000 of them?
To celebrate the amazing adventures we had together in the Year of the Mammoth, starting at 17:00 GMT on February 1 and up until 17:00 GMT on February 14, each daily Quest* you complete during the Quest for Packs grants you one entry for a chance to win 3,000 Hearthstone card packs, the Lich King’s helm, and more!
It’s incredibly easy to enter—just log in and complete your daily Quests! That’s it!
Quest for Packs Prizes
The rewards for this quest are very rich indeed! You could win one of these prizes:
Grand Prize – One (1) grand prize winner will receive a prize package including:
- 3,000 Hearthstone Card Packs – That’s 1,000 packs from each expansion released during the Year of the Mammoth: Journey to Un’goro, Knights of the Frozen Throne, and Kobolds & Catacombs.
- The Lich King’s Helm - We found it in his desk after his internship ended. Now we’re passing it on to you! Yes, the very same helm worn by the Lich King as he stalked the halls of Blizzard Entertainment could be yours!
- Hearthstone Apparel Gift Pack- When the crown of Grand Prize Winner grows too heavy, try this t-shirt, cap, and pin on for size!
Mammoth Card Bundle – One thousand (1,000) players will receive a Mammoth Card Bundle containing 10 packs from each expansion released during the Year of the Mammoth.
Mammoth Pack – Fifty thousand (50,000) players will receive three card packs—one from each expansion released during the Year of the Mammoth.
Introducing the Mammoth Card Bundle
To commemorate the Year of the Mammoth, we’re adding a new bundle to the shop! The new Mammoth Card Bundle includes 10 packs from each expansion released during the Year of the Mammoth, for a total of 30 card packs.
You can win a free Mammoth Card Bundle when you Quest for Packs, but for a limited time (starting with the arrival of the upcoming 10.2 Update), you’ll also be able to purchase one.
Purchase is limited to one Mammoth Card Bundle per account.
Please read the rules for eligibility, and happy Hearthstone Questing! We’ll see you in the tavern!
*Entries limited to a maximum of fourteen (14) per Battle.net account and one (1) entry per day.
